Maruti Suzuki Invicto All Colour Options Detailed In Images

Maruti Suzuki Invicto has finally been launched in India at a starting price of Rs 24.79 lakh (ex-showroom). If you’re planning to buy this rebadged Innova Hycross, here we’ve detailed all the colour options offered with this premium people mover.

Maruti Invicto colors
Maruti Invicto All Colours
  • Maruti has offered the Invicto in four monotone colours: Mysctic White, Majestic Silver, Stellar Bronze and Nexa Blue.
  • Dual-tone paint options are not available with the Invicto.

Engine and Gearbox

  • At the heart of the Maruti Suzuki Invicto is Toyota’s 2-litre, 4-cylinder petrol engine mated to a self-charging strong hybrid powertrain that delivers a combined output of 186PS and 206Nm. It comes paired with an e-CVT automatic transmission.
  • It gets a front-wheel drivetrain (FWD).
  • The MPV is claimed to return a fuel efficiency of 23.24 kmpl.
  • Unlike the Innova Hycross, the Invicto skips the non-hybrid engine option.

Key Features

  • The Maruti Suzuki Invicto gets all the features of the Innova Hycross save for the front fog lamps, JBL sound system, Ottoman-powered rear seats and ADAS.
  • Key highlights of its convenience pack include automatic LED headlamps, a powered tailgate, memory functions for the powered driver’s seat, a 10.1-inch touchscreen infotainment system, connected car tech, a 7-inch digital driver’s display, paddle shifters, cruise control, dual-zone climate control, ventilated front seats, rear AC vents, panoramic sunroof.
  • For safety, the MPV gets multiple airbags, electronic stability control, front & rear parking sensors, a 360-degree camera, an electronic parking brake with auto-hold, all-wheel disc brakes and more.

Competitors

In the MPV segment, the Maruti Suzuki Invicto can be considered a premium alternative to the Kia Carens and Toyota Innova Crysta.
